ИСПРАВЛЕНИЕ: Сообщение об ошибке при выполнении запроса полнотекстового каталога в SQL Server 2005: «ошибка выполнения полнотекстового запроса. Индекс содержимого поврежден."

Переводы статьи Переводы статьи
Код статьи: 938243 - Vizualiza?i produsele pentru care se aplic? acest articol.
Номер ошибки: 50001194 (исправление SQL)
Корпорация Майкрософт распространяет исправления Microsoft SQL Server 2005 как один загружаемый файл. Так как исправления являются накопительными, каждый выпуск содержит все исправления и исправить все исправления безопасности, которые вошли в состав SQL Server 2005 release.
Развернуть все | Свернуть все

В этой статье

Аннотация

Далее в статье о выпуске исправлений:
  • Ошибки, исправленные в пакете исправлений
  • Необходимые условия для установки пакета исправлений
  • Необходимость перезагрузки компьютера после установки пакета исправлений
  • Замена исправления другими исправлениями
  • Сделайте изменения в реестре
  • Файлы, содержащиеся в пакете исправлений

Проблема

Рассмотрим следующую ситуацию. Выполнить полнотекстовый запрос для каталога в Microsoft SQL Server 2005. Запрос может быть очень сложным или получить большой объем данных. В то же время перестроения каталога. В этом случае появляется следующее сообщение об ошибке при выполнении запроса:
Сообщение 7619, уровень 16, состояние 1, строка 1
Сбой при выполнении полнотекстового запроса. «Индекс содержимого поврежден.»
Кроме того на сервере создается файл минидампа. Следующее сообщение об ошибке регистрируется в журнале ошибок SQL Server 2005.
Обнаружено повреждение индекса в компоненте SmartBuffer1 в каталоге ИмяКаталога.

Решение

Сведения об исправлении

Корпорация Майкрософт выпустила исправление. Однако данное исправление предназначено для устранения проблемы, описанной в этой статье. Данное исправление только в тех системах, в которых обнаружена эта специфическая неполадка. Это исправление может проходить дополнительное тестирование. Таким образом Если вы не представляет особой эта проблема, рекомендуется отложить ее решение до выхода ближайшего пакета обновления, содержащего это исправление.

Если исправление доступно для загрузки, имеется раздел «Исправление доступно для загрузки» в верхней части статьи базы знаний. Если этот раздел не отображается, обратитесь в службу и службу поддержки для получения исправления.

Примечание Если возникают другие проблемы или необходимо устранить неполадки, возможно создать отдельный запрос на обслуживание. Затраты на обычные службы поддержки будут применяться дополнительные вопросы и проблемы, не связанные с данным исправлением, оплачиваются. Для получения полного списка телефонов службы поддержки и обслуживания клиентов корпорации Майкрософт или создать отдельный запрос посетите следующий веб-узел корпорации Майкрософт:
http://support.Microsoft.com/contactus/?ws=Support
Примечание В форме «Исправление доступно для загрузки» отображаются языки, для которых доступно исправление. Если язык не отображается, значит исправления недоступна для данного языка.

Необходимые условия

Данное исправление необходимо иметь SQL Server 2005 пакетом обновления 2 на компьютере.Для получения дополнительных сведений о получении пакета обновления 2 для SQL Server 2005 щелкните следующий номер статьи базы знаний Майкрософт:
913089Как получить последний пакет обновления для SQL Server 2005

Информация о перезагрузке

Необходимо перезапустить службу SQL Server и служба поиска Майкрософт после установки этого исправления.

Сведения о реестре

Нет необходимости изменять реестр.

Сведения о файлах

Данное исправление содержит только те файлы, которые необходимы для устранения описанных в этой статье перечислены. Это исправление может не содержать всех файлов, которые необходимы для полного обновления продукта до последней сборки.
Английская версия исправления содержит атрибуты файла (или более поздними), приведенные в следующей таблице. Дата и время для файлов указаны в формате общего скоординированного времени (UTC). При просмотре сведений о файле, он преобразуется в локальное время. Чтобы узнать разницу между временем по Гринвичу и местным временем, следует использовать Часовой пояс на вкладке Дата и время элемент панели управления.
SQL Server 2005, 32-разрядная версия
Свернуть эту таблицуРазвернуть эту таблицу
Имя файлаВерсия файлаРазмер файлаДатаВремяПлатформа
Chsbrkr.dll12.0.7822.01,684,84022 Июня 2007 г.09: 22X86
Chtbrkr.dll12.0.7822.06,112,61622 Июня 2007 г.09: 22X86
Databasemailprotocols.dll9.0.3179.046,44803 Июля 2007 г.08: 23X86
Fteref.dll12.0.7822.0446,46422 Июня 2007 г.09: 22X86
Infosoft.dll12.0.7822.0468,32822 Июня 2007 г.09: 22X86
Korwbrkr.dll12.0.7822.071,01622 Июня 2007 г.09: 22X86
Langwrbk.dll12.0.7822.0136,55222 Июня 2007 г.09: 22X86
Microsoft.AnalysisServices.dll9.0.3179.01,217,90403 Июля 2007 г.08: 23X86
Microsoft.SqlServer.maintenanceplantasks.dll9.0.3179.0296,30403 Июля 2007 г.08: 23X86
Msfte.dll12.0.7822.02,430,31222 Июня 2007 г.09: 22X86
MSFTEFD.exe12.0.7822.066,92022 Июня 2007 г.09: 22X86
Msftepxy.dll12.0.7822.095,59222 Июня 2007 г.09: 22X86
MSFTESQL.exe12.0.7822.095,59222 Июня 2007 г.09: 22X86
Msir5jp.dll5.0.2130.03,159,91222 Июня 2007 г.09: 22X86
Msmdlocal.dll9.0.3179.015,948,14403 Июля 2007 г.08: 23X86
Mssqlsystemresource.ldfНе применимо524,28803 Июля 2007 г.01: 18Не применимо
Mssqlsystemresource.mdfНе применимо40,108,03203 Июля 2007 г.01: 18Не применимо
Nlhtml.dll12.0.7822.0124,26422 Июня 2007 г.09: 22X86
Nls400.dll5.0.4217.012,240,74422 Июня 2007 г.09: 22X86
Odsole70.dll2005.90.3179.059,24803 Июля 2007 г.08: 23X86
Query.dll12.0.7822.048,48822 Июня 2007 г.09: 22X86
Rdistcom.dll2005.90.3179.0644,97603 Июля 2007 г.08: 23X86
Replmerg.exe2005.90.3179.0320,88003 Июля 2007 г.08: 23X86
Replrec.dll2005.90.3179.0784,75203 Июля 2007 г.08: 23X86
SQLAccess.dll2005.90.3179.0350,57603 Июля 2007 г.08: 23X86
Sqlagent90.exe2005.90.3179.0349,55203 Июля 2007 г.08: 23X86
Sqlservr.exe2005.90.3179.029,194,60803 Июля 2007 г.08: 23X86
Sqlwep.dll2005.90.3179.090,99203 Июля 2007 г.08: 23X86
Sqsrvres.dll2005.90.3179.070,51203 Июля 2007 г.08: 23X86
Sysdbupg.SQLНе применимо510,62205 Июня 2007 г.18: 12Не применимо
Thawbrkr.dll12.0.7822.0206,18422 Июня 2007 г.09: 22X86
Xmlfilt.dll12.0.7822.0197,99222 Июня 2007 г.09: 22X86
Xpstar90.dll2005.90.3179.0298,86403 Июля 2007 г.08: 23X86

SQL Server 2005, x 64-разрядных версий

Свернуть эту таблицуРазвернуть эту таблицу
Имя файлаВерсия файлаРазмер файлаДатаВремяПлатформа
Chsbrkr.dll12.0.7822.01,694,05622 Июня 2007 г.10: 51X64
Chtbrkr.dll12.0.7822.06,109,03222 Июня 2007 г.10: 51X64
Databasemailprotocols.dll9.0.3179.046,44803 Июля 2007 г.09: 52X86
Fteref.dll12.0.7822.0433,15222 Июня 2007 г.10: 51X64
Infosoft.dll12.0.7822.0621,41622 Июня 2007 г.10: 51X64
Korwbrkr.dll12.0.7822.0101,73622 Июня 2007 г.10: 51X64
Langwrbk.dll12.0.7822.0236,90422 Июня 2007 г.10: 51X64
Microsoft.AnalysisServices.dll9.0.3179.01,217,90403 Июля 2007 г.09: 23X86
Microsoft.SqlServer.maintenanceplantasks.dll9.0.3179.0296,30403 Июля 2007 г.09: 23X86
Msfte.dll12.0.7822.03,808,10422 Июня 2007 г.10: 51X64
MSFTEFD.exe12.0.7822.099,17622 Июня 2007 г.10: 51X64
Msftepxy.dll12.0.7822.0127,33622 Июня 2007 г.10: 51X64
MSFTESQL.exe12.0.7822.0158,56822 Июня 2007 г.10: 51X64
Msir5jp.dll5.0.2130.03,421,54422 Июня 2007 г.10: 51X64
Msmdlocal.dll9.0.3179.015,948,14403 Июля 2007 г.09: 23X86
Mssqlsystemresource.ldfНе применимо524,28803 Июля 2007 г.02: 18Не применимо
Mssqlsystemresource.mdfНе применимо40,108,03203 Июля 2007 г.02: 18Не применимо
Nlhtml.dll12.0.7822.0191,84822 Июня 2007 г.10: 51X64
Nls400.dll5.0.4217.014,101,35222 Июня 2007 г.10: 51X64
Odsole70.dll2005.90.3179.090,48003 Июля 2007 г.09: 52X64
Query.dll12.0.7822.068,45622 Июня 2007 г.10: 51X64
Rdistcom.dll2005.90.3179.0828,78403 Июля 2007 г.09: 52X64
Replmerg.exe2005.90.3179.0417,64803 Июля 2007 г.09: 52X64
Replrec.dll2005.90.3179.01,011,56803 Июля 2007 г.09: 52X64
SQLAccess.dll2005.90.3179.0357,74403 Июля 2007 г.09: 52X86
Sqlagent90.exe2005.90.3179.0429,42403 Июля 2007 г.09: 52X64
Sqlservr.exe2005.90.3179.039,634,80003 Июля 2007 г.09: 52X64
Sqlwep.dll2005.90.3179.090,99203 Июля 2007 г.09: 23X86
Sqlwep.dll2005.90.3179.0123,76003 Июля 2007 г.09: 52X64
Sqsrvres.dll2005.90.3179.083,31203 Июля 2007 г.09: 52X64
Sysdbupg.SQLНе применимо510,62205 Июня 2007 г.19: 12Не применимо
Thawbrkr.dll12.0.7822.0209,76822 Июня 2007 г.10: 51X64
Xmlfilt.dll12.0.7822.0271,20822 Июня 2007 г.10: 51X64
Xpstar90.dll2005.90.3179.0550,25603 Июля 2007 г.09: 52X64

SQL Server 2005 версии архитектуры Itanium

Свернуть эту таблицуРазвернуть эту таблицу
Имя файлаВерсия файлаРазмер файлаДатаВремяПлатформа
Chsbrkr.dll12.0.7822.01,883,49622 Июня 2007 г.10: 06IA-64
Chtbrkr.dll12.0.7822.06,153,57622 Июня 2007 г.10: 06IA-64
Databasemailprotocols.dll9.0.3179.046,44803 Июля 2007 г.13: 27X86
Fteref.dll12.0.7822.0433,15222 Июня 2007 г.10: 06IA-64
Infosoft.dll12.0.7822.01,915,24022 Июня 2007 г.10: 06IA-64
Korwbrkr.dll12.0.7822.0182,63222 Июня 2007 г.10: 06IA-64
Langwrbk.dll12.0.7822.0333,16022 Июня 2007 г.10: 06IA-64
Microsoft.AnalysisServices.dll9.0.3179.01,217,90403 Июля 2007 г.09: 23X86
Microsoft.SqlServer.maintenanceplantasks.dll9.0.3179.0296,30403 Июля 2007 г.09: 23X86
Msfte.dll12.0.7822.07,072,10422 Июня 2007 г.10: 06IA-64
MSFTEFD.exe12.0.7822.0173,41622 Июня 2007 г.10: 06IA-64
Msftepxy.dll12.0.7822.0135,52822 Июня 2007 г.10: 06IA-64
MSFTESQL.exe12.0.7822.0294,76022 Июня 2007 г.10: 06IA-64
Msir5jp.dll5.0.2130.03,824,48822 Июня 2007 г.10: 06IA-64
Msmdlocal.dll9.0.3179.049,904,49603 Июля 2007 г.13: 28IA-64
Mssqlsystemresource.ldfНе применимо524,28803 Июля 2007 г.02: 18Не применимо
Mssqlsystemresource.mdfНе применимо40,108,03203 Июля 2007 г.02: 18Не применимо
Nlhtml.dll12.0.7822.0295,78422 Июня 2007 г.10: 06IA-64
Nls400.dll5.0.4217.014,750,05622 Июня 2007 г.10: 06IA-64
Odsole70.dll2005.90.3179.0179,56803 Июля 2007 г.13: 28IA-64
Query.dll12.0.7822.0123,24022 Июня 2007 г.10: 06IA-64
Rdistcom.dll2005.90.3179.01,885,55203 Июля 2007 г.13: 28IA-64
Replmerg.exe2005.90.3179.0957,29603 Июля 2007 г.13: 28IA-64
Replrec.dll2005.90.3179.02,145,13603 Июля 2007 г.13: 28IA-64
SQLAccess.dll2005.90.3179.0352,11203 Июля 2007 г.13: 28X86
Sqlagent90.exe2005.90.3179.01,254,25603 Июля 2007 г.13: 28IA-64
Sqlservr.exe2005.90.3179.072,892,78403 Июля 2007 г.13: 28IA-64
Sqlwep.dll2005.90.3179.090,99203 Июля 2007 г.09: 23X86
Sqlwep.dll2005.90.3179.0221,04003 Июля 2007 г.13: 28IA-64
Sqsrvres.dll2005.90.3179.0147,31203 Июля 2007 г.13: 28IA-64
Sysdbupg.SQLНе применимо510,62205 Июня 2007 г.19: 12Не применимо
Thawbrkr.dll12.0.7822.0253,28822 Июня 2007 г.10: 06IA-64
Xmlfilt.dll12.0.7822.0445,80022 Июня 2007 г.10: 06IA-64
Xpstar90.dll2005.90.3179.0966,00003 Июля 2007 г.13: 28IA-64

Статус

Корпорация Майкрософт подтверждает, что это проблема в продуктах Microsoft, перечисленных в разделе «Относится к».

Дополнительная информация

После установки исправления необходимо выполнить следующие инструкции для каждого каталога уязвимой. Кроме того необходимо выполнить эти инструкции для каждого вновь созданного каталога или каталогов, которые будут перестроены.
declare @mmchkpt_interval int
set @mmchkpt_interval = 1048576 -- 1Gigabyte (GB)
exec sp_fulltext_MasterMergeCheckpointInterval
'CatalogName', @mmchkpt_interval
go
Примечание В этом коде ИмяКаталога — Это имя каталога.

После выполнения этих инструкций для каталога выполните следующую инструкцию.
exec sp_fulltext_MasterMergeCheckpointInterval 'CatalogName '
После выполнения инструкции получен следующий результат:
master_merge_checkpoint_interval 1 048 576
Для получения дополнительных сведений о схеме именования обновлений SQL Server щелкните следующий номер статьи базы знаний Майкрософт:
822499Новая схема присвоения имен пакетам обновлений программного обеспечения Microsoft SQL Server
Для получения дополнительных сведений о терминологии, обновление программного обеспечения щелкните следующий номер статьи базы знаний Майкрософт:
824684Стандартные термины, используемые при описании обновлений программных продуктов Майкрософт
Примечание. Это ЭКСПРЕСС-ПУБЛИКАЦИЯ, подготовленная непосредственно службой технической поддержки Майкрософт . Сведения, содержащиеся в данном документе, предоставлены в качестве отклика на возникшие проблемы. Из-за срочности в материалах могут быть опечатки, и в любое время и без уведомления в них могут быть внесены изменения. Чтобы получить дополнительные сведения, см. Условия использования.

Свойства

Код статьи: 938243 - Последний отзыв: 18 июня 2011 г. - Revision: 4.0
Информация в данной статье относится к следующим продуктам.
  • Microsoft SQL Server 2005 Developer Edition
  • Microsoft SQL Server 2005 Enterprise Edition
  • Microsoft SQL Server 2005 Standard Edition
  • Microsoft SQL Server 2005 Standard X64 Edition
  • Microsoft SQL Server 2005 Standard Edition for Itanium Based Systems
  • Microsoft SQL Server 2005 Enterprise X64 Edition
  • Microsoft SQL Server 2005 Enterprise Edition for Itanium Based Systems
Ключевые слова: 
kbautohotfix kbexpertiseadvanced kbfix kbqfe kbHotfixServer kbmt KB938243 KbMtru
Переведено с помощью машинного перевода
ВНИМАНИЕ! Перевод данной статьи был выполнен не человеком, а с помощью программы машинного перевода, разработанной корпорацией Майкрософт. Корпорация Майкрософт предлагает вам статьи, переведенные как людьми, так и средствами машинного перевода, чтобы у вас была возможность ознакомиться со статьями базы знаний KB на родном языке. Однако машинный перевод не всегда идеален. Он может содержать смысловые, синтаксические и грамматические ошибки, подобно тому как иностранец делает ошибки, пытаясь говорить на вашем языке. Корпорация Майкрософт не несет ответственности за неточности, ошибки и возможный ущерб, причиненный в результате неправильного перевода или его использования. Корпорация Майкрософт также часто обновляет средства машинного перевода.
Эта статья на английском языке:938243

Отправить отзыв

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com